Question
I can not for the life of me figure out how to set the clock on my stereo, all the other functions work great but can't get clock set, I checked the pioneer site and can't find any info on setting clock, short of waiting till 11:58 pulling the fuse and replacing it, please help me as it is driving me nuts and i use the clock to time my commute

Or you can refer to your own manual that comes with the unit - - - which reads:

Setting the time
This is used to set the time on the unit’s clock
display.
1 Press SOURCE and hold until the unit turns
off.
2 Press AUDIO and hold until TIME appears
in the display.
3 Select the portion of the time display you
wish to set with 2/3.
Pressing 2/3 will select a portion of the clock
display:
HOUR—MINUTE
As you select portions of the clock display the
portion selected will blink.
4 Select the correct time with 5/∞.
Pressing 5 will increase the selected hour or
minute. Pressing ∞ will decrease the selected
hour or minute.
• To cancel time settings, press BAND.
• You can also cancel time settings by holding
down AUDIO until the unit turns off
